Overview
- Middlesbrough granted Rob Edwards permission to hold talks with Wolves after five months in charge, with reports saying he has agreed a three-and-a-half-year deal.
- Reports indicate Middlesbrough are set to receive around £3 million in compensation if Edwards completes the switch.
- Assistant Adrian Viveash led a 2-1 win over Birmingham City as interim boss, with some supporters displaying anti-Edwards messages at the Riverside.
- Multiple outlets report an initial shortlist featuring Steven Gerrard alongside former Bournemouth and Wolves boss Gary O’Neil and Valencia manager Carlos Coberan.
- Ally McCoist told talkSPORT Gerrard could be a fit at Boro, noting he has been out since leaving Al-Ettifaq in January, though no appointment has been announced.
